How to Pay Bills with Cryptocurrencies: A Comprehensive Guide

As cryptocurrencies gain mainstream acceptance, more individuals are considering them for paying everyday bills. This shift is facilitated by new platforms that allow users to pay various bills such as mortgages, rent, loans, and more using digital currencies.

Why Use Cryptocurrencies for Bill Payments

Here are the advantages of paying bills with cryptocurrencies:

* **Anonymity and Privacy:** Cryptocurrencies offer higher levels of anonymity compared to traditional payment systems.

* **Lower Fees:** Cryptocurrency payments can significantly reduce transaction fees, especially for international transfers.

* **Global Accessibility:** You can easily make payments from anywhere in the world using just your phone or computer.

How to Start Paying Bills with Cryptocurrencies

To begin using cryptocurrencies for bill payments, follow these steps:

1. **Set Up a Wallet:** Choose a reputable wallet provider and install it on your device.

2. **Buy Cryptocurrency:** If you don't already own some, purchase cryptocurrency through a trusted exchange and transfer it to your wallet.

3. **Select a Bill Payment Service:** Connect your bill accounts to a cryptocurrency payment service and start managing your bills directly from your wallet.

Types of Bills You Can Pay with Crypto

With services like BitPay, various bills can be paid:

* **Credit Card Bills:** Conveniently settle credit card balances using cryptocurrencies.

* **Mortgage and Rent:** These large monthly expenses can now be covered using digital currencies.

* **Car Payments:** Many car dealers now accept cryptocurrencies for vehicle purchases.

* **Student and Personal Loans:** Pay off loans using cryptocurrencies via specialized services.

Paying bills with cryptocurrencies is emerging as a popular method due to benefits like privacy, lower fees, and the convenience of global transactions. Despite some challenges like price volatility, many are integrating cryptocurrencies into their daily financial activities. This trend continues to grow, promising a bright future for crypto payments.
